Stamped Concrete Design Patterns
Although numerous concrete surfaces serve functional needs, stamped concrete patterns boost visual aesthetics, changing ordinary slabs into visually impressive features. This decorative process involves imprinting patterns and textures onto freshly poured concrete, simulating materials like stone, brick, or tile. Home and business property managers often opt for stamped concrete for patios, walkways, and driveways due to its versatility and durability. The process enables a wide range of designs, facilitating customization that suits diverse architectural styles. Moreover, stamped concrete can enhance outdoor spaces, offering a unique look without the high cost of natural materials. With appropriate sealing, these patterns can withstand weather elements, making them a practical choice for both beauty and longevity in hardscaping projects.
Concrete Stain Finishing
Stained concrete finishes offer a versatile and visually appealing option for enhancing internal and external surfaces. This technique employs acidic or water-soluble stains to produce vibrant, semi-transparent colors that can mimic the appearance of natural stone or other materials. This finish is suitable for various applications, including residential patios, commercial floors, and artistic installations.
This method involves getting ready the concrete surface, administering the stain, and protecting the finish to preserve the color and boost durability. Furthermore, stained concrete can be integrated with other decorative techniques, such as stamping or engraving, to achieve unique designs. All in all, stained concrete finishes provide an effective way to boost the aesthetic value of concrete while keeping its intrinsic strength and longevity.
Polished Concrete Surfaces
Polished concrete flooring provides a streamlined and stylish look that improves both residential and commercial spaces. This decorative technique involves polishing and grinding concrete to obtain a high-gloss finish, producing an attractive and long-lasting flooring solution. The process typically includes several phases of grinding, using successively smoother diamond abrasives, to develop a seamless finish. Polished concrete is visually stunning while being easy to care for and stain-proof, making it excellent for busy spaces. Additionally, it can be customized with diverse hues and designs, permitting creative expression in design. As environmental responsibility grows more critical, polished concrete is an eco-friendly choice, leveraging existing materials and minimizing the need for additional flooring products.

Eco-Friendly Material Advancements
As the construction industry faces increasing pressure to reduce its environmental footprint, green material developments are revolutionizing concrete design and construction. Sustainable substitutes, for example recycled aggregates and industrial by-products including fly ash and slag, are being blended into concrete mixes, considerably lowering carbon emissions. Moreover, developments in concrete formulations, featuring geopolymers and carbon-capturing processes, are encouraging sustainability without undermining structural integrity. The use of pervious concrete is also gaining traction, enabling better stormwater management and reduced urban flooding. These innovations not only enhance the performance of concrete but also contribute to a circular economy by limiting waste. As the demand for more sustainable construction practices escalates, these sustainable developments are likely to become standard in future concrete projects.
Smart Concrete Solutions
Innovative smart concrete technologies are transforming the landscape of concrete design and construction, enabling enhanced functionality and efficiency. These innovations include self-healing concrete, which uses embedded microcapsules to release healing agents when cracks appear, extending the lifespan of structures. Additionally, concrete embedded with sensors can measure temperature, stress, and other parameters, supplying real-time data to enhance maintenance and enhance safety. Another rising trend is the use of phase change materials within concrete, enabling temperature regulation and energy efficiency in buildings. Moreover, the integration of digital tools such as Building Information Modeling (BIM) optimizes project planning and execution. As these technologies progress, they promise to transform the capabilities of concrete, making it a more intelligent and adaptive material for future construction projects.

Can You Pour Concrete During Cold Weather?
Yes, concrete can be poured in cold weather, but precautions are necessary. Employing proper additives, sustaining appropriate temperatures, and maintaining effective curing procedures are vital to prevent freezing and secure a successful pour.
